About Champlain Valley Christian School

CHAMPLAIN VALLEY CHRISTIAN SCHOOL is a small, close-knit elementary school located in Vergennes, Vermont. Serving students from kindergarten through eighth grade, the school has an enrollment of 41 students and boasts a student-teacher ratio of 7.5:1, ensuring individualized attention for each child. With six full-time equivalent teachers dedicated to their students' growth and development, CHAMPLAIN VALLEY CHRISTIAN SCHOOL offers a supportive learning environment.

What Parents Should Know

With an enrollment of 41 students, Champlain Valley Christian School is a smaller school where families often find a close-knit community atmosphere. Smaller settings can mean more individual attention from teachers and staff, though they may offer fewer extracurricular options than larger schools.

With a student-teacher ratio of 7.5:1, Champlain Valley Christian School offers a notably low ratio compared to the national average. This typically means smaller class sizes and more opportunities for one-on-one interaction between students and teachers.

As a private school, Champlain Valley Christian School operates independently from the local public school district. Families considering this school should inquire about tuition costs, financial aid availability, and the admissions process. Private schools are not required to follow the same curriculum standards as public schools, which can be either an advantage or a consideration depending on your priorities.
